CVE-2018-0952
Last modified
CVE-2018-0952 is a vulnerability of currently unknown severity. An Elevation of Privilege vulnerability exists when Diagnostics Hub Standard Collector allows file creation in arbitrary locations, aka "Diagnostic Hub Standard Collector Elevation Of Privilege Vulnerability." This affects Windows Server 2016, Windows 10, Microsoft Visual Studio, Windows 10 Servers.. EPSS estimates a 6.23% chance of exploitation in the next 30 days.

Affected Software
| Vendor | Product | Versions | Update |
|---|---|---|---|
| Microsoft | Visual Studio 2015 | All versions | Update3 |
| Microsoft | Visual Studio 2017 | All versions | — |
| Microsoft | Visual Studio 2017 | 15.8 | — |
| Microsoft | Windows 10 | All versions | — |
| Microsoft | Windows 10 | 1607 | — |
| Microsoft | Windows 10 | 1703 | — |
| Microsoft | Windows 10 | 1709 | — |
| Microsoft | Windows 10 | 1803 | — |
| Microsoft | Windows Server 2016 | All versions | — |
| Microsoft | Windows Server 2016 | 1709 | — |
| Microsoft | Windows Server 2016 | 1803 | — |
